glucose transporter type 1 deficiency syndrome 1
info ยท Genetic
A glucose transporter type 1 deficiency syndrome characterized by infantile-onset epileptic encephalopathy associated with delayed development, acquired microcephaly, and complex movement disorders.
Signs and symptoms
- Short stature
- Seizure
- Gait ataxia
- Hypotonia
- Slurred speech
- Hypoglycorrhachia
- Intellectual disability
- Delayed speech and language development
- Interictal EEG abnormality
- Dysarthria
Also known as: De Vivo disease; GLUT1 deficiency syndrome 1; GLUT1DS1; classic GLUT1 deficiency syndrome; classic GLUT1-DS
